Anthony Shaw

Born on September 5, 1965, in Chicago, Illinois, Anthony Shaw entered his eternal home on October 8, 2025 in Sun Prairie, Wisconsin.

He was the beloved son of Zeller Garrett and Diane Bowie (Richard).

Anthony was known for his intelligence, charm and effortless cool. His presence filled every room with warmth and laughter, and his style was as unique as his spirit, you never knew which hat he might wear that day. Over the years, he was affectionately known by many names: Blue, Blueberry, Prince Ramon, Anthony, and Tony, to name a few.

Anthony, was introduced to Christ at a young age under the leadership of Reverend Joseph Sylvester at Landmark Missionary Baptist Church in Chicago, Illinois where he faithfully served on the Junior Usher Board.

Anthony graduated from Glenbard North High School and went on to attend Concordia College in Moorhead, Minnesota, continuing his pursuit of knowledge and personal growth.

He was preceded in death by his beloved wife, Jesse, with whom he shared many cherished years and memories.

He is survived by his loving mother, Diane Bowie; his father, Zeller Garrett; his sister, Angela Coleman; his niece and nephew, Savon Coleman and Kendall Coleman; his daughters, LaTia Maxwell and Raven Thompson; his son, Ahmad Thompson (wife, Monica); and four cherished grandchildren who brought him endless joy. He also leaves behind his aunt, Vickie Richardson, as well as a host of cousins and dear friends who became family along the way.

Anthony’s life was a reflection of faith, family and love. Though his earthly journey has come to an end his spirit lives on in the laughter, memories and hearts of all who were blessed to know him.
